Does Losing Weight Lower Blood Pressure?

High blood pressure, or hypertension, occurs when the force of blood against artery walls is consistently too high. This common condition can lead to serious health problems. Many wonder if losing weight can effectively lower these elevated readings.

The Connection Between Weight and Blood Pressure

Excess body weight increases demand on the cardiovascular system. The heart works harder to pump blood, increasing blood volume and cardiac output, which elevates blood pressure over time.

Excess weight also negatively impacts blood vessel function, contributing to arterial stiffness and endothelial dysfunction. This reduced elasticity makes it harder for arteries to expand and contract, increasing pressure. Hormonal changes, particularly insulin resistance, also contribute to higher blood pressure.

The renin-angiotensin-aldosterone system can become overactive with excess weight. This leads to increased sodium and water retention by the kidneys, contributing to higher blood volume and blood pressure. Chronic low-grade inflammation, often associated with obesity, also damages blood vessels and contributes to hypertension.

Impact of Weight Reduction on Blood Pressure

Even a modest weight reduction can significantly affect blood pressure. Losing as little as 5% of body weight can lead to meaningful improvements. For instance, studies suggest that for every 10 kilograms (about 22 pounds) lost, systolic blood pressure may decrease by 5 to 10 mmHg, and diastolic by 2 to 5 mmHg.

Benefits are observable for both systolic (pressure during heartbeats) and diastolic (pressure between beats) numbers. These reductions are not temporary; they can be sustained if weight loss is maintained. Consistent weight management alleviates cardiovascular strain, allowing blood pressure to remain healthier.

Blood pressure reduction varies among individuals, influenced by initial blood pressure, weight lost, and physiological responses. However, a clear positive correlation exists between weight reduction and improved blood pressure control. This makes weight loss a highly effective non-pharmacological strategy for managing hypertension.

Complementary Strategies for Blood Pressure Management

While weight loss is powerful, other lifestyle interventions support healthy blood pressure. Adopting dietary approaches like the DASH (Dietary Approaches to Stop Hypertension) eating plan significantly contributes. This plan emphasizes fruits, vegetables, whole grains, and low-fat dairy, limiting saturated fat, cholesterol, and sodium.

Reducing sodium intake is effective, as excess sodium causes fluid retention, increasing blood volume and pressure. Limiting processed foods and checking nutrition labels helps lower daily sodium consumption.

Engaging in regular physical activity also provides significant benefits, potentially lowering high blood pressure by about 5 to 8 mmHg. Aim for at least 150 minutes of moderate-intensity aerobic exercise per week.

Limiting alcohol consumption is also important, as excessive intake can elevate blood pressure. Guidelines typically recommend up to one drink per day for women and up to two drinks per day for men.

Additionally, incorporating stress management techniques such as meditation, deep breathing exercises, or yoga can help reduce stress-induced blood pressure spikes.

Seeking Professional Guidance

This information offers general insights into managing blood pressure through weight loss and lifestyle adjustments. However, it is not a substitute for personalized medical advice. Consult a healthcare professional for an accurate diagnosis and to determine the most appropriate course of action.

A doctor or registered dietitian can help set personalized weight loss goals and develop safe, effective strategies tailored to individual needs. They can monitor blood pressure and progress, adjusting plans as necessary.

Furthermore, medical guidance is important for addressing any underlying health conditions that might contribute to high blood pressure, and for discussing medication options if lifestyle changes alone are not sufficient.
